TASK DESCRIPTION

We'd like to create a stream of events that outputs links that are being added/removed to Wikipedia (in addition to the metadata associated with the change). What's the best way of doing so?

Here are some alternatives:

  • Previously EventLogging was used for this purpose, but it didn't fully materalize. Is EventLogging still the right solution?
  • Should we use Mediawiki + EventBus extension?
  • Should we use Change Propagation?
  • Should the RecentChanges event stream be expanded to include links?
  • Anything else?

Given that MediaWiki templates/modules generate links, I think the right approach is to parse HTML diffs (as opposed to Wikitext diffs) for links by listening to Parsoid events. Any issues with that? Or a better way of doing it?

Can references add to Wikidata statements be captured too?
